1 hour ago, SpeedFlex27 said:

Forget the social justice... As a qb he played brutal his final year. I mean, Blaine Gabbert was better than he was. sO ThAT iS trUE.

No. Just no.

2016 stats [the last time Kaepernick suited up in the NFL]: 
C. Kaepernick - 12 GP, 196/331 (59.2%), 2241 yards, 16 TDs, 4 INTs, 90.7 QB rating (https://www.pro-football-reference.com/players/K/KaepCo00.htm)
B. Gabbert - 6 GP, 91/160 (56.9%), 925 yards, 5 TDs, 6 INTs, 68.4 QB rating (https://www.pro-football-reference.com/players/G/GabbBl00.htm)

In what universe is Gabbert's stat line better than Kaepernick's? Every single stat Gabbert posted there is actually worse. And how is the latter's stat line that season brutal by any rational metric?
